Crustless Broccoli and Cheddar Quiche is a delightful savory dish that combines the creaminess of sharp cheddar with vibrant broccoli in a fluffy egg base. This easy-to-make recipe is perfect for brunch or a quick weeknight dinner, allowing you to enjoy a nutritious meal without the hassle of pastry.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ups fresh broccoli florets
  • 1 cup sharp cheddar cheese, shredded
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1 cup whole milk
  • 1 small onion, diced
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1/2 tsp black pepper
  • Cooking spray or butter for greasing the baking dish

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(180°C).
  2. In a skillet over medium heat, sauté the diced onion in oil until translucent (about 3-4 minutes).
  3. Add the broccoli florets and sauté for another 2-3 minutes until slightly softened.
  4. In a large bowl, whisk together eggs, milk, salt, and pepper.
  5. Fold the sautéed vegetables and shredded cheddar into the egg mixture gently.
  6. Pour the mixture into a greased baking dish and bake for 30-35 minutes until golden brown on top.
